Multivariable‐adjusted association between total flavonoid intake and incident dementia stratified by baseline smoking status, alcohol intake, body mass index (BMI), sex, diabetes status, cholesterol levels, and hypertension status. Hazard ratios are based on Cox proportional hazards models and are comparing the specific level of flavonoid intake (horizontal axis) to the median intake for participants in the lowest intake quintile (173 mg/d). All analyses were standardized for age, sex, BMI, smoking, physical activity, alcohol intake, education, and socioeconomic status (income)
